To change the air filter on a 1.4 VW Polo, first ensure the engine is off and cool. Open the hood and locate the air filter housing, which is typically a rectangular box near the engine. Release the clips or screws securing the housing, remove the old filter, and insert the new one, ensuring it fits snugly. Finally, reassemble the housing, securing it with the clips or screws, and close the hood.
